PTA Parent Guides

The National Parent Teacher Association created grade-by-grade guides so parents can have a clear understanding of the skills their child should be mastering at each grade level under the Common Core State Standards. The guides include information on the key items that children should be learning in English language arts and mathematics in each grade, activities that parents can do at home to support their child's learning, methods for helping parents build stronger relationships with their child's teachers, and tips for planning for college and career.

Council of the Great City Schools Common Core Works

The Common Core Works website provides information that can help both parents and educators as they work to understand the Common Core. A three-minute animated video provides an overview of the standards in an engaging way.

 

Parent roadmaps available in English language arts/literacyand mathematics provide guidance to parents about what their children will be learning and how they can support that learning in grades K-8. These parent roadmaps for each grade level also provide three-year snapshots showing how selected standards progress from year to year.

Smarter Balanced Assessment Consortium

Smarter Balanced is a state-led consortium developing assessments aligned to the Common Core State Standards in English language arts/literacy and mathematics that are designed to help prepare all students to graduate high school college- and career-ready.

Partnership for Assessment of Readiness for College and Careers

The Partnership for Assessment of Readiness for College and Careers (PARCC) is a consortium of 23 states plus the U.S. Virgin Islands working together to develop a common set of K-12 assessments in English language arts and math aligned to the Common Core State Standards.
